Operational Support Lead

The Operational Support Lead is responsible for ensuring the smooth and efficient running of support activities across the contract.

Working closely with operational teams, managers, clients and other stakeholders, they help maintain consistent processes, meet compliance requirements and support the delivery of high quality services.

You will be confident making decisions, solving problems and identifying opportunities to improve processes and performance. By using data, technology and operational insight, you will help identify risks, resolve issues and support continuous improvement across the contract.

Here are some of the activities you will be involved in…
  • Coordinating day to day operational support activities, ensuring work is completed accurately, on time and in line with agreed processes.
  • Providing guidance and resolving queries, working closely with operational teams, managers, clients and other stakeholders to keep services running smoothly.
  • Maintaining clear and effective processes, records and performance information to support compliance, reporting and decision-making.
  • Using data, feedback and operational insight to identify trends, manage risks and find opportunities to improve efficiency and service delivery.
  • Supporting continuous improvement initiatives, helping to implement new ways of working, make the best use of technology and measure the benefits achieved.
  • Building strong relationships across teams and representing operational support at meetings, audits and reviews, providing updates and helping to resolve issues.
  • Supporting and developing colleagues by sharing knowledge, setting priorities and ensuring a high standard of work across the team.
We would love to hear from you if you can demonstrate…

Experience in operational support, contract administration or service delivery, with strong organisational and problem solving skills. You will be confident using Excel and other digital tools to analyse data, produce reports and support decision making. You'll be able to manage competing priorities, build effective relationships with stakeholders and communicate clearly, while maintaining high standards of accuracy, quality and compliance. Experience leading or supporting others would be an advantage. Relevant qualifications or experience in business improvement, digital innovation or leadership would be desirable.

Our Company

Every day we work smarter, greener and use our imaginations.

Our purpose at Clancy is simple - we make life better for everyone’s growing families. We play a vital role in providing fresh drinking water and power to millions of homes and businesses and so much more.

We are one of the biggest family owned construction businesses in the UK and we care about our people, our clients and the environment.

Benefits

In addition to helping you reach your career goals, a competitive salary, pension, healthcare and holiday allowance starting at

24-26 days per annum, we also offer perks including Clancy Xtras, our employee benefits programme with discounts for numerous well-known retailers such as Tesco, Sainsbury’s, Currys PC World and Vue Cinemas, cycle to work scheme as well as an Employee Assistance Programme.
